Wave adaptive suspension:
Unique design for ultimate performance

The Wave Adaptive Modular Vessel, or WAM-V®, is an innovative class of watercraft that uses unique suspension technology to radically improve seagoing capabilities. The articulating system uses springs, shocks and ball joints to minimize structural loading. The result is an ultra-light, modular vessel that can perform in sea conditions where an ordinary boat of similar size could no longer operate. The incredibly shallow draft and arches contribute to the gantry crane-like functionality. WAM-Vs exist in both autonomous (uncrewed) and manned or crewed variants.

Unlike conventional boats, the WAM-V's flexible structure adapts and conforms to the surface of the water, resulting in an exceptionally smooth and level platform. Inflatable hulls help absorb motion and force. Hinged to the hulls are two engine pods that keep the propellers in the water at all times, further improving vehicle stability and controllability. The 2:1 length-to-beam ratio and the articulating suspension system make the WAM-V an exceptionally stable and maneuverable vessel.

 

WAM-V 8
Light and agile

WAM-V 8 autonomous surface vehicle (ASV)

Engineered for optimal portability to any location

The WAM-V 8 brings disruptive WAM-V technology to an expanded field of operations

  • Extend your range of operations from the open ocean to shallow inland water bodies.

  • Load it in the back of a standard pickup truck

  • Disassemble and transport it as checked baggage on a domestic airline flight

 

WAM-V 16
Multipurpose and versatile

WAM-V 16 autonomous surface vehicle (ASV)

Ideal for inshore and coastal environments

The WAM-V 16 gets the job done with proven WAM-V stability, even in adverse sea conditions

  • Use it as a primary survey instrument for small to medium marine data collection projects, or as a force multiplier for existing vessels

  • Assemble, reassemble, and deploy it quickly with just two people: from a trailer, on a beach, or off the deck of a boat

 

WAM-V 22
Rugged and relentless

WAM-V 22 autonomous surface vehicle (ASV)

Multi-day endurance in a stable, portable platform

The WAM-V 22 serves as the ideal ASV for expanded maritime domain awareness

  • Use it as a primary survey instrument for larger marine data collection projects, or as a force multiplier for existing vessels

  • Launch it from a trailer or from another vessel for multiple applications inshore or nearshore, or in the open ocean environment
